There are two types of glare created by the street light luminaires, first type is disability glare and second type is discomfort glare. Glare means visual discomfort due to high luminance. Degree of Glare Llimitation is always taken into Design Scheme.It is termed as longitudinal uniformity ratio as it is measured along the line passing through the viewers position in the middle of the traffic facing the traffic flow. Luminous uniformity means the ratio between minimum luminance level to average luminance level, i.e. To provide visual comfort to the viewer’s eyes, enough luminous uniformity is needed. As per CIE, 5m away from the road on both sides will be lit by Illuminance level at least 50% of that on the road. If the street is brighter, then darker surroundings makes the car driver adapted, unless the driver will be unable to perceive the objects in the surroundings. Luminance always influences the contrast sensitivity of the obstructions with respect to the back ground.
